Transaction 16a19719657bafa7238617501bb7775435e4caa8a56e8041004b04630a4a7d89
2 Input
2 Outputs
- 16a19719657bafa7238617501bb7775435e4caa8a56e8041004b04630a4a7d89:0
- 16a19719657bafa7238617501bb7775435e4caa8a56e8041004b04630a4a7d89:1
value 4614678
address 13Cf1hF3tZCgH7w7K29hbhxYnWAE7yKw7G
value 5783372
address 14bSHrBJqdA8Q3HFuF7rt16YpzyHETcjG9